[shale] LoadBundle basename not set

I'm trying to update from the 20060130 nightly to the 20060312 nightly 
and I'm getting an IllegalStateException from the LoadBundle component 
that I wasn't getting before.  It looks like the basename attribute 
isn't being set for some reason, and I'm a bit lost as to why.  I 
haven't changed anything in my code other than the version of 
shale-core.jar and shale-clay.jar.  I've looked through the code and 
everything looks fine to me.

Here's the exception that I'm getting and the configuration of the 
LoadBundle in my faces-config.xml:

Caused by: java.lang.IllegalStateException: The 'basename' property 
cannot be null

  <managed-bean>
    <managed-bean-name>labels</managed-bean-name>
    <managed-bean-class>
      org.apache.shale.util.LoadBundle
    </managed-bean-class>
    <managed-bean-scope>request</managed-bean-scope>
    <managed-property>
      <property-name>basename</property-name>
      <value>com.contentconnections.mpl.publicschools.labels</value>
    </managed-property>
  </managed-bean>

I have no idea why all of a sudden the basename wouldn't be getting 
set.  It doesn't look there is anything wrong with the LoadBundle 
component itself.  Did something change in other parts of shale-core 
that could be causing this?
